Impurity effect on tendency to temper brittleness in heat resistant Cr-Mo-V steel

  • 1. Tsentral'nyj Nauchno-Issledovatel'skij Inst. Tekhnologii i Mashinostroeniya, Moscow (USSR)

Description

Effect of sulfur-, phosphorus-, copper-, arsenic-, autimony-, tin impurities on temper brittleness in 25Kh1M1F steel of 18 compositions has beep investigated. It is concluded that only phospohorus and antimony influence noticeably on tendency to temper brittleness in fine-grained steel, at the same time influence of phosphorus is much greater
